Social entrepreneurship is an approach by individuals, groups, start-up companies or entrepreneurs, in which they develop, fund and implement solutions to social, cultural, or environmental issues. Social entrepreneurs, however, are either non-profits, or they blend for-profit goals with generating a positive ‘return to society’. Social entrepreneurship typically attempts to further broad social, cultural and environmental goals often associated with the voluntary sector in areas such as poverty alleviation, health care and community development. Again, Regional Conflict refers to any kind of disagreement or dispute or difference between ideas, preferences, interests, beliefs, philosophies, etc. of two or more states or regions or countries. In conflict regions or divided societies, social entrepreneurship can be an effective strategy for regional development if it is integrated with conflict engagement. Integrating social entrepreneurship and conflict engagement impacts regional development by redefining inter-group relationships, enhancing social networks, activating social capital, leveraging diversity and challenging existing power structures. Social entrepreneurship in conflict regions is important generally because it helps in talent utilisation, employment generation, innovation, infrastructural development, promotion of equality, sense of unity and self-dependence, utilisation of scarce resources, broadening the overall view, etc. The objectives of this descriptive study are- to illustrate the causes behind regional conflict in North-east India; to state the social entrepreneurship movement in the said region; and to analyse measures for healthy growth of social entrepreneurship movement in the region.
At the end, many suggestions have been forwarded, some of which are- all the problems that are hindering growth of social entrepreneurship in the conflict regions should be carefully analysed by all the parties concerned and the causes behind those problems must be removed or reduced. Massive infrastructural development is a must for healthy growth of social entrepreneurship. Besides, Media can help in this aspect to a great extent by giving high and wide publicity to the contributions of present social entrepreneurs in the region.
